How much do entry level data mapping j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for entry level data mapping in Washington, DC is $37.29,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$23.94 and $41.63 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ges faced by entry-level data mapping professionals, and how can they be overcome?

Entry-level data mapping professionals often encounter challenges such as understanding complex data structures, dealing with incomplete or inconsistent data, and learning new mapping tools or software. Overcoming these challenges involves strong attention to detail, regular communication with team members or data owners to clarify requirements, and proactively seeking training or mentorship on industry-standard tools. Building a habit of documenting mapping processes and asking questions early can also help ensure accuracy and confidence in your work.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an Entry Level Data Mapping Specialist,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Entry Level Data Mapping Specialist, you need a solid understanding of data structures, basic database concepts, and attention to detail, often supported by a relevant degree or coursework. Familiarity with data mapping tools, spreadsheets (such as Microsoft Excel), and sometimes beginner-level SQL is typically required. Analytical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and clear communication are valuable soft skills for collaborating with team members and interpreting data requirements. These skills ensure accurate data integration, minimize errors, and support effective data-driven decision-making within organizations.

What is entry level data mapping?

Entry level data mapping refers to the process of matching data fields from one database or source to another, typically as part of data migration, integration, or transformation projects. Individuals in this role use software tools to identify relationships between different data sets, check for accuracy, and ensure that data is correctly transferred between systems. This position is ideal for those new to data management and often requires attention to detail, basic technical skills, and the ability to follow established mapping protocols. Entry level data mapping professionals may work closely with data analysts, engineers, or IT teams to support larger data projects.
